Guidelines on the use of the Asian Institute of Management - World Bank - Knowledge for Development Center:


The AIM-WB-KDC is a public information center that is open every Monday to Friday, 8 a.m. - 12 midnight and every Saturday, 8 a.m. - 9 p.m.

San Beda College guests (faculty, staff, students) should register in the logbook and must leave their ID upon registration.

A maximum of three guests from San Beda College is allowed per day.

All Knowledge Development Center materials are for room use only and should not be taken out of the premises of the center.

All photocopying needs should be coursed through the operator.

Information may be downloaded from computer terminals provided the diskette to be used for downloading is checked first by the staff for security purposes. Printing of information from the computer terminals is charged P 10 per page.

Computer terminals are available for research-related searches, except for the following: sending and reading e-mail, downloading of executable files (programs or copying programs for KDC computers), printing out personal documents, use of MS Word, MS Excel, MS PowerPoint, and the use of unformatted disks.

Everyone is highly encouraged to make maximum use of the premiums of the partnership with AIM.

All electronic materials (video, CDs) can be viewed within the center only.
